Explore Lane - Application To Vary A Premises Licence
What is proposed?
Notice of application to vary a Premises Licence under Section 34 of the Licensing Act 2003
Notice is hereby given that Double Diamond Gaming Limited in respect of Premises known as Rainbow Harbourside Casino, Part of Ground (entrance only) and Third Floors, Casino Building, Explore Lane, Bristol, BS1 5TY applied to Bristol City Council for a Variation of a Premises Licence.
The proposed variation is to approve Phase One internal alterations at the premises to reduce the licensed area and slightly reconfigure fixed seating; changes to include new entrance from ground floor and entrance corridor on third floor (Harbourside); there are no changes to the existing permitted licensable activities, hours and conditions.
These changes are to take effect upon the completion of works as notified to the Licensing Authority in writing.
Any representations regarding the above-mentioned application must be received in writing by email to licensing@bristol.gov.uk or by post to Licensing Team (100TS), PO Box 3399, Bristol, BS1 9NE no later than 26th August 2024 stating the grounds for representation.
The register of Bristol City Council and the record of the application may be inspected at the following address of the council, Bristol City Council, Licensing Authority, 100 Temple Street, Bristol, BS1 6AG between the hours on 9.00am and 5.00pm Monday to Friday, with the exception of Wednesday when the opening hours are 10.00am and 5.00pm or if it is available on the council’s website at - www.bristol.gov.uk
It is an offence knowingly or recklessly to make a false statement in connection with an application. A person is liable to an unlimited fine on conviction should such a false statement be made.
